Output 920068313019aaf7107eba02c03dbb207392e4be2d33f1eae876897f3acf6c52:0

value
125234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7e2506c0e432179a8b1f53dfcc6b35ce09c9375 OP_EQUAL
address
3QHhwWTAwE28iRJcHBZnyVvACfUywcUvvq
transaction
920068313019aaf7107eba02c03dbb207392e4be2d33f1eae876897f3acf6c52
spent
true